California Insurance Regulations Update

Following recent wildfires in Los Angeles, Insurance Commissioner Ricardo Lara has issued an alert warning survivors of potential fraud and scams. The California Department of Insurance has shared tips in English and Spanish to help consumers avoid dishonest contractors and public adjusters. Lara reminded public adjusters of state laws prohibiting solicitation within seven days of a disaster to protect residents from high-pressure tactics. Consumers are urged to contact their insurance company first and settle claims before hiring a public adjuster or lawyer. The Department offers free assistance to those with questions or concerns about their claims.
